Among the first garden crops when the warm weather hits is rhubarb. With its tart flavour that goes well with desserts, let this simple cake bake while you enjoy dinner. Add cardamom and lemon to the dough, which add a subtle fragrance to create a wonderful harmony of flavours, and before baking it in the oven, sprinkle a bit of sugar and water. As it bakes, the surface will crystallize and then be ready for an accompanying scoop of ice cream.
